CVE-2018-15367
Published: Oct 23, 2018
Modified: Aug 5, 2024
PUBLISHED
Description
A ctl_set KERedirect Untrusted Pointer Dereference Privilege Escalation vulnerability in Trend Micro Antivirus for Mac (Consumer) 7.0 (2017) and above could allow a local attacker to escalate privileges on vulnerable installations. An attacker must first obtain the ability to execute low-privileged code on the target system in order to exploit this vulnerability.
| Vendor | Product | Versions |
|---|---|---|
Trend Micro | Trend Micro Antivirus for Mac (Consumer) | affected 7.0 (2017) and above |
